## How To Select High Quality Wire Shelves — An OEM Sourcing Guide for Brands, Wholesalers, and Manufacturers

6-2

Introduction

Choosing high quality wire shelves is a strategic decision that affects product presentation, store safety, logistics costs, and the long-term relationship with an OEM partner.

This guide explains technical, commercial, and merchandising criteria for selecting wire shelving that meets retail and industrial needs, and it provides a practical checklist and frequently asked questions to support buyers working with an OEM manufacturer.

## Why Wire Shelving Is Widely Used

Wire shelving is favored because it combines strength with low weight, good airflow for certain product categories, and flexibility for modular store layouts. Stainless and coated wire options serve different environments, from dry retail to refrigerated and coastal locations, enabling a wide set of use cases from grocery to back-of-house storage. ## Key Performance Criteria (What to Specify First)


.: Load Capacity and Safety Margins

- Determine the maximum expected load per shelf and add a safety margin to account for concentrated or dynamic loads. Most standard wire shelves are rated to carry several hundred pounds per shelf, but specifications vary by product and manufacturer so always verify the OEM's load data. - Specify whether loads will be evenly distributed or concentrated in one area, since this affects wire gauge, cross-bracing and required reinforcement.

.: Wire Gauge, Mesh Pattern, and Reinforcement

- Wire diameter, spacing of longitudinal wires, and cross-wire patterns determine deflection under load; thicker wire and closer spacing increase stiffness. - Choose a construction with proper reinforcement (e.g., downtube supports, welded frames or perimeter support) for heavy-load applications and long spans.

.: Shelf Dimensions and Modularity

- Define standard module sizes (width and depth) that suit your SKU footprints and allow reuse of common parts across different fixtures. Standardized modules simplify tooling and reduce per-unit cost at the OEM. - Prioritize adjustable shelf systems with consistent vertical increment options so merchandising teams can reconfigure shelving quickly for seasonal changes.

.: Finish, Corrosion Resistance and Cleanability

- Specify the finish required for the target environment: powder coat and epoxy are common for dry retail, chrome or nickel plating for a polished look, and stainless steel or specialized coatings for corrosive or refrigerated environments. - For environments with condensation, strict hygiene needs, or coastal salt exposure, choose stainless steel or test-proven corrosion-resistant finishes to avoid premature failures. [labs-usa](https://labs-usa.com/blog/lab-wire-shelving/)

## Types of Wire Shelf Constructions and When to Use Them

.: Open Wire Mesh Shelves

- Open mesh shelves are lightweight, facilitate airflow, and reduce dust accumulation; they are popular in retail, foodservice, and cold storage. [katom](https://www.katom.com/learning-center/wire-shelving-buyers-guide.html?srsltid=AfmBOor9ZrvX0Efh7n1e1--iu0Yhc2AaMWu5vOfxGqliZ_a9yqk7fzPZ)

- Use open mesh for products that require temperature control or drainage, and for backroom storage where visibility is important.

.: Reinforced and Perimeter-Framed Shelves

- Perimeter frames or added stiffeners reduce sag over long spans and increase the shelf's ability to handle concentrated loads. These are preferable for heavy cartons, bulk products, or long shelving runs. .: Solid-Surface Options (Wire with Liners)

- For small items that might tip through the wire or for cosmetic displays, OEMs can supply liners, plastic or metal inserts, or full-surface shelving that mates with the wire frame to combine the benefits of wire structure with a solid display surface.

## Environmental and Application Considerations

.: Foodservice and Cleanroom Uses

- Commercial kitchens and labs require finishes and materials certified for hygiene and easy cleaning; select stainless steel or NSF-compliant finishes where necessary. .: Refrigeration and Freezer Environments

- Cold rooms and freezers accelerate corrosion under certain finishes; choose materials and coatings designed for repeated condensation cycles. Regular maintenance schedules and appropriate finish tests can prevent early deterioration. [labs-usa](https://labs-usa.com/blog/lab-wire-shelving/)

.: High-Traffic Retail Floors

- For front-of-store displays and gondolas, durability and appearance matter equally; ensure the finish resists scratches and that shelf edge treatments protect both products and customers.

## Merchandising and Ergonomic Design

.: Depth, Height and Product Facing Strategy

- Match shelf depth to average product footprint and allow a margin for front-facing and price channels. Shallow shelves work well for impulse and small-pack items; deeper shelves are suitable for bulk or stacked goods. .: Sightlines and Accessibility

- Reserve eye-level space for highest-margin SKUs and ensure lower and upper shelves are reachable and safe to stock. Compliance with accessibility standards should be considered when specifying heights for customer-accessible fixtures.

.: Accessories for Presentation and Control

- Use front lips, price channels, dividers, funnels, and anti-slip coatings to keep products organized and front-facing. These accessories often integrate with wire shelves and can be specified during OEM design to reduce later retrofitting costs.

## OEM Sourcing: Commercial and Manufacturing Considerations

.: Standardization vs Customization

- Standard module dimensions maximize manufacturing efficiency and reduce costs, while targeted customization supports branding and unique merchandising strategies. Strike a balance that meets both design needs and cost targets. .: Minimum Order Quantity (MOQ), Lead Times and Production Flow

- Negotiate realistic MOQs that reflect tooling and finishing setup costs; confirm lead times that include metal treatment, coating processes and packaging. These factors have big impacts on seasonal rollout plans. .: Packaging, Shipping and Damage Prevention

- Flat-pack configurations reduce freight costs and simplify global logistics; specify protective packaging such as films, corner guards and palletization to protect finishes during transit. .: Prototyping and Pre-Production Approval

- Always request finished prototypes for fit, finish, assembly and load testing before committing to bulk production; iterative testing during prototyping will catch issues early and avoid costly rework. [shelving](https://www.shelving.com/blogs/blog/wire-shelving-buyers-guide)

## Quality Assurance, Testing and Documentation

.: Load Testing and Deflection Limits

- Require the OEM to provide documented load tests, including maximum recommended loading and observed deflection under specified loads, so you can compare suppliers objectively. .: Corrosion and Finish Testing

- For coastal and refrigerated markets, request finish adhesion tests and salt spray or humidity exposure reports to verify long-term performance. [labs-usa](https://labs-usa.com/blog/lab-wire-shelving/)

.: Traceability and Material Certificates

- Ask for a bill of materials, material certificates (e.g., stainless grade), welding inspection reports and final QC checklists to ensure consistent quality across batches.

## Design for Manufacturability (DFM) — Lowering Cost Without Sacrificing Quality

.: Modular Design and Common Parts

- Define a limited set of shelf depths and connector types that can cover multiple fixture types; this reduces tooling complexity and speeds assembly at the OEM's factory. .: Simplified Welding and Fastening

- Opt for designs that minimize complex welds or replace them with mechanical fasteners where suitable to lower labor costs while maintaining required strength.

.: Finish Process Optimization

- Consolidate finish colors and processes when possible to reduce changeovers and batch costs; specify durable finishes that meet appearance and wear requirements without excessive cost.

## Installation, Maintenance and Lifecycle Management

.: Easy Installation Features

- Clip-and-lock mechanisms or simple bolt systems enable rapid in-store builds and reduce installation errors; provide clear assembly guides and training for store teams. .: Maintenance Best Practices

- Regular visual inspections, cleaning schedules for dusty or corrosive environments, and timely replacement of damaged components extend service life and maintain safety. [labs-usa](https://labs-usa.com/blog/lab-wire-shelving/)

.: Spare Parts and Aftermarket Support

- Ensure the OEM provides spare parts lists, easy-order SKUs for replacement shelves and connectors, and can support phased rollouts and replenishment for global retail networks.

## Cost Drivers and Total Cost of Ownership

.: Material Choice and Coating Costs

- Stainless steel increases upfront cost but lowers lifecycle corrosion risk in harsh environments, while coated steel offers lower initial cost and broad suitability for many retail settings. .: Transportation and Packaging Costs

- Flat-packing and nesting shelves reduces shipping volume and cost; consider how palletization and protective packaging add to per-unit cost and risk of finish damage. .: Labor, Installation and Replacement Expenses

- Account for on-site installation labor, training, and potential replacement of damaged parts when estimating the total cost of ownership for different shelving options.

## Practical Buyer's Checklist (Step-by-step)

- Step 1: Audit SKU profiles by weight, footprint and front-facing requirements.

- Step 2: Define standard module sizes and vertical adjustment increments that meet the majority of SKU needs.

- Step 3: Set performance targets: required load per shelf, maximum deflection, and environmental resistance.

- Step 4: Choose finishes and materials aligned with the store environment and brand aesthetics.

- Step 5: Request prototypes and perform load and finish tests in representative conditions.

- Step 6: Confirm MOQ, lead time, and packaging specs with the OEM to align with your rollout schedule.

- Step 7: Establish QA checkpoints and documentation deliverables for each production batch.

These steps consolidate technical, logistical and visual requirements to de-risk the OEM sourcing process. ## Common Mistakes to Avoid

- Choosing wire shelves based only on price without verifying load specs and finish suitability.

- Neglecting prototypes and test cycles before mass production, which often leads to costly returns and delays.

- Overlooking packaging and transit protection, resulting in finish damage that undermines retail appearance.

- Failing to specify spare parts and serviceability requirements with the OEM.

## Frequently Asked Questions (Q&A)

1. Q: How do I decide between stainless steel and powder-coated wire shelves?

A: Choose stainless steel for high-moisture, foodservice, or coastal environments due to superior corrosion resistance; powder-coated steel is a cost-effective choice for dry retail environments where appearance and color matching are priorities. 2. Q: What load capacity should I specify for retail shelving?

A: Specify a safe maximum load per shelf that exceeds the heaviest expected SKU by a comfortable margin and require the OEM to provide load test data and deflection limits to validate performance. 3. Q: Are adjustable wire shelves easy to reconfigure for seasonal displays?

A: Yes, modern modular wire shelving systems are designed for rapid adjustment and reconfiguration, but confirm the vertical increment pattern and tool requirements to ensure fast in-store changes. 4. Q: What protective packaging should I insist on when ordering from an OEM?

A: Require protective film on finished surfaces, corner protectors, secure palletization and clear labeling; for high-value finished pieces, consider individual box packing and desiccant for humid shipments. 5. Q: How many prototypes should I request before approving bulk production?

A: At minimum request one fully finished prototype for fit and visual approval and one load-tested sample; additional iterations may be necessary if changes to finish, reinforcement, or accessories are made. [shelving](https://www.shelving.com/blogs/blog/wire-shelving-buyers-guide)

6. Q: What tests should I require for refrigerated or coastal applications?

A: Require corrosion testing such as salt spray or humidity exposure and finish adhesion testing, and obtain material certificates for stainless grades where applicable. [labs-usa](https://labs-usa.com/blog/lab-wire-shelving/)

## Conclusion

Selecting high quality wire shelves requires a structured approach that balances load performance, environmental suitability, merchandising needs, and OEM manufacturing realities. Define clear technical targets, insist on prototypes and documented testing, standardize modules to control costs, and verify packaging and logistics to protect finished goods in transit. Following these steps reduces risk and ensures the shelving you source supports both product presentation and operational efficiency.
